+/**
+ * An abstract connection pool.
+ * It is used by the {@link ThreadSafeClientConnManager}.
+ * The abstract pool includes a {@link #poolLock}, which is used to
+ * synchronize access to the internal pool datastructures.
+ * Don't use <code>synchronized</code> for that purpose!
+ *
+ * @since 4.0
+ *
+ * @deprecated (4.2) use {@link ch.boye.httpclientandroidlib.pool.AbstractConnPool}
+ */
+@Deprecated
+public abstract class AbstractConnPool {
+
+ public HttpClientAndroidLog log;
+
+ /**
+ * The global lock for this pool.
+ */
+ protected final Lock poolLock;
+
+ /** References to issued connections */
+ @GuardedBy("poolLock")
+ protected Set<BasicPoolEntry> leasedConnections;
+
+ /** The current total number of connections. */
+ @GuardedBy("poolLock")
+ protected int numConnections;
+
+ /** Indicates whether this pool is shut down. */
+ protected volatile boolean isShutDown;
+
+ protected Set<BasicPoolEntryRef> issuedConnections;
+
+ protected ReferenceQueue<Object> refQueue;
+
+ protected IdleConnectionHandler idleConnHandler;
+
+ /**
+ * Creates a new connection pool.
+ */
+ protected AbstractConnPool() {
+ super();
+ this.log = new HttpClientAndroidLog(getClass());
+ this.leasedConnections = new HashSet<BasicPoolEntry>();
+ this.idleConnHandler = new IdleConnectionHandler();
+ this.poolLock = new ReentrantLock();
+ }
+
+ public void enableConnectionGC()
+ throws IllegalStateException {
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Obtains a pool entry with a connection within the given timeout.
+ *
+ * @param route the route for which to get the connection
+ * @param timeout the timeout, 0 or negative for no timeout
+ * @param tunit the unit for the <code>timeout</code>,
+ * may be <code>null</code> only if there is no timeout
+ *
+ * @return pool entry holding a connection for the route
+ *
+ * @throws ConnectionPoolTimeoutException
+ * if the timeout expired
+ * @throws InterruptedException
+ * if the calling thread was interrupted
+ */
+ public final
+ BasicPoolEntry getEntry(
+ final HttpRoute route,
+ final Object state,
+ final long timeout,
+ final TimeUnit tunit)
+ throws ConnectionPoolTimeoutException, InterruptedException {
+ return requestPoolEntry(route, state).getPoolEntry(timeout, tunit);
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Returns a new {@link PoolEntryRequest}, from which a {@link BasicPoolEntry}
+ * can be obtained, or the request can be aborted.
+ */
+ public abstract PoolEntryRequest requestPoolEntry(HttpRoute route, Object state);
+
+
+ /**
+ * Returns an entry into the pool.
+ * The connection of the entry is expected to be in a suitable state,
+ * either open and re-usable, or closed. The pool will not make any
+ * attempt to determine whether it can be re-used or not.
+ *
+ * @param entry the entry for the connection to release
+ * @param reusable <code>true</code> if the entry is deemed
+ * reusable, <code>false</code> otherwise.
+ * @param validDuration The duration that the entry should remain free and reusable.
+ * @param timeUnit The unit of time the duration is measured in.
+ */
+ public abstract void freeEntry(BasicPoolEntry entry, boolean reusable, long validDuration, TimeUnit timeUnit)
+ ;
+
+ public void handleReference(final Reference<?> ref) {
+ }
+
+ protected abstract void handleLostEntry(HttpRoute route);
+
+ /**
+ * Closes idle connections.
+ *
+ * @param idletime the time the connections should have been idle
+ * in order to be closed now
+ * @param tunit the unit for the <code>idletime</code>
+ */
+ public void closeIdleConnections(final long idletime, final TimeUnit tunit) {
+
+ // idletime can be 0 or negative, no problem there
+ Args.notNull(tunit, "Time unit");
+
+ poolLock.lock();
+ try {
+ idleConnHandler.closeIdleConnections(tunit.toMillis(idletime));
+ } finally {
+ poolLock.unlock();
+ }
+ }
+
+ public void closeExpiredConnections() {
+ poolLock.lock();
+ try {
+ idleConnHandler.closeExpiredConnections();
+ } finally {
+ poolLock.unlock();
+ }
+ }
+
+
+ /**
+ * Deletes all entries for closed connections.
+ */
+ public abstract void deleteClosedConnections();
+
+ /**
+ * Shuts down this pool and all associated resources.
+ * Overriding methods MUST call the implementation here!
+ */
+ public void shutdown() {
+
+ poolLock.lock();
+ try {
+
+ if (isShutDown) {
+ return;
+ }
+
+ // close all connections that are issued to an application
+ final Iterator<BasicPoolEntry> iter = leasedConnections.iterator();
+ while (iter.hasNext()) {
+ final BasicPoolEntry entry = iter.next();
+ iter.remove();
+ closeConnection(entry.getConnection());
+ }
+ idleConnHandler.removeAll();
+
+ isShutDown = true;
+
+ } finally {
+ poolLock.unlock();
+ }
+ }
+
+
+ /**
+ * Closes a connection from this pool.
+ *
+ * @param conn the connection to close, or <code>null</code>
+ */
+ protected void closeConnection(final OperatedClientConnection conn) {
+ if (conn != null) {
+ try {
+ conn.close();
+ } catch (final IOException ex) {
+ log.debug("I/O error closing connection", ex);
+ }
+ }
+ }
+
+} // class AbstractConnPool
